The anatomy of awesome flashing
Each flashing sort has a process. When we reroof a domicile, we do not reuse the previous flashing if it has corrosion, deformation, or wrong sizing. Even whilst it appears to be like serviceable, the encompassing situations can even have changed. A reroof contractor who treats flashing as a field to envision invites callbacks.
- Step flashing: Individual L-shaped items tucked below every single shingle direction and lapped to the wall. Each piece deserve to overlap the subsequent by means of not less than 2 inches, with the vertical leg tall ample to upward push in the back of the siding or wall wrap. On many Fort Worth residences sided in fiber-cement, we eradicate the bottom path to combine flashing in the back of the climate barrier, then reinstall with correct clearance. Caulking the face of step flashing isn't very a replace for proper layering. Counterflashing: The duvet that protects base or step flashing. In masonry at Texas Christian University-sector buildings, we desire reglet counterflashing set into a mortar joint and hemmed. Surface-utilized kick plates die younger in our UV and heat. On stucco, a safely lapped two-piece formulation lets in movement with no tearing the seal.
These two are the spine. Add valley steel, kickout flashing, chimney saddles, and pipe boots and you see what number seam selections pass right into a “plain” roof.
Kickout flashing, the such a lot neglected piece in town
Kickouts sit at the bottom of a step flashing run, where a roof terminates at a wall and water necessities to be directed into a gutter. When crews bypass kickouts, water dives in the back of the siding and rots the sheathing and framing close the eave. You can spot the destroy from the street in neighborhoods like Overton Park and Ridglea while the paint bubbles at the base of a wall, or the fascia appears blackened near the downspout. A right sized kickout flashing may still be rigid, undertaking satisfactory to trap the go with the flow, and align so water won't bypass it in a riding rain. In our trip, adding a kickout has stored many owners heaps in stucco maintenance.

Proper sequencing beats sealant every time
I actually have viewed tubes of sealant used like a paintbrush. Sealant has a role, however it is not very a structural solution. Heat bakes it. Movement splits it. Flashing have to shed water by means of gravity and laps, no longer chemical bonds. On a reroof in North Richland Hills simply off Rufe Snow, we replaced a skylight. The previous installer had laid a steady counterflashing bead and buried it in caulk. After one summer time, the seal failed in a couple of puts and water ran below the body. The new unit become set with brand crickets, step flashings lapped into the shingles, and a separate counterflashing. The meeting breathes and strikes, and it sheds water clearly.

Chimneys, crickets, and saddles
Chimneys sit perfect inside the move area on many houses in Meadowbrook and Lake Worth. A brick chimney at the low facet of a roof is workable with apron and step flashing. A chimney at the up-slope edge desires a saddle or cricket to cut up the water. I suggest a cricket any time the chimney is wider than approximately 24 inches, and I choose to sheet it in metal in preference to best shingles. Even a small cricket makes a wide distinction in the time of storms that slam in from the west over White Settlement and Saginaw. A soldered or riveted and sealed steel cricket additionally resists ice backup for the time of uncommon freezes.
Where we see mess ups: counterflashing simply glued to brick faces, base flashing no longer increased a long way ample up the chimney, and saddles pitched too low to shed debris. Each of those is avoidable.
Walls, dormers, and siding integration
Fort Worth residences with 2nd-tale partitions meeting lower roofs desire textbook step flashing sequences, however the trick is in the back of the siding. Water-resistive barrier must lap over the higher of flashing, no longer at the back of it. Fiber-cement and engineered timber sidings close to Hulen and Wedgwood pretty much get put in with inadequate clearance to the shingles, which wicks water. We lower that backside route up to create a gap of a minimum of 1 to two inches, deploy kickouts, and backwrap the barrier over step flashing. On stucco or stone veneer in Mira Vista, we use a weep screed and a two-piece counterflashing so the cladding can cross devoid of cracking the seal line.

Low-slope edges and transitions
Plenty of older homes in Berkeley Place have a porch or to come back addition with a slash pitch. Where a low-slope roof meets a steeper major roof, you get turbulence and splashback. Standard shingles combat at pitches cut down than 2:12. We typically transition to a converted bitumen or TPO membrane up the low-slope phase, then carry a broad metal transition flashing lower than the shingles of the steep phase. The membrane runs below that steel, the steel laps beneath the shingles. Done desirable, you've a three-layer barrier that drains even if water piles up throughout one of those sluggish, heavy rains that settle over the metropolis in May.

Real-world case notes from around the city
A steep Tudor in Monticello had repeated leaks at a sidewall regardless of two roof replacements in a decade. The siding sat flush to the shingles, and there has been no kickout. We got rid of the lowest eight inches of siding, established a steady lower back pan with stepped flashings and a heavy-gauge kickout, extra a short diverter within the valley above, and reinstalled the siding with a authentic gap. The subsequent storm season passed without a stain.
A ranch in Wedgwood developed a mysterious attic smell after storms. We chanced on damp sheathing in the back of the chimney in which the counterflashing were face-sealed to the brick. We cut a mortar joint, set reglet counterflashing with a hemmed area, then additional a small copper cricket to cut up the glide. The scent cleared because the picket dried, and the home-owner stopped running a dehumidifier full time.
A progressive flat-to-pitch transition near West seventh leaked in basic terms when the wind came out of the south. The membrane termination bar had been set too low, and the metal cap flashed less than the shingles, now not over. We transformed the termination with a taller wall, improved the membrane past the corner, and additional a non-stop cleated drip facet lower than the shingles. That repair treated either wind instructions.
